Dr. Yujie Ning | Nanotechnology | Research Excellence Award

R&D Engineer | Beijing New Building Materials Public Limited Company | China

Dr. Yujie Ning is an emerging researcher specializing in advanced functional coatings, including electromagnetic wave absorption, anti-corrosion, and blast-resistant materials. Her research focuses on MXene-based nanocomposites, intelligent self-healing coatings, and multifunctional barrier systems for enhanced protection. She has authored 7 peer-reviewed journal publications in high-impact materials science journals. With strong expertise in nanomaterial synthesis, corrosion science, and surface engineering, her work reflects innovation and growing influence, contributing to next-generation protective materials and sustainable engineering solutions.

Dr. Vitalii Bondariev | Nanotechnology | Excellence in Research Award

Assistant Professor | Lublin University of Technology | Poland

Dr. Vitalii A. Bondariev is a highly active researcher at Politechnika Lubelska, Poland, recognized for his growing contributions in electrical engineering, nanomaterials, energy systems reliability, and advanced insulation diagnostics. His research interests span transformer reliability assessment, microstructural and tribomechanical analysis of nanocomposite coatings, Monte Carlo simulation-based electrical modelling, and the study of moisture effects on insulation degradation. Dr. Bondariev demonstrates strong expertise in materials characterization, high-voltage diagnostics, Monte Carlo computational modelling, tribological testing, and electrical parameter analysis. His collaborative work with more than 120 co-authors highlights his interdisciplinary engagement across energy engineering and material sciences. According to Scopus metrics, he has accumulated 511 citations, authored 54 scientific publications, and achieved an h-index of 12, reflecting his rising scholarly influence. Although no formal awards or grants are currently listed, his publication activity and growing citation impact underscore a steadily advancing research career committed to enhancing electrical system reliability and innovative material applications.
